Petroleum contamination poses a significant and long-lasting threat to the environment, particularly in terms of soil quality and groundwater integrity. The presence of petroleum hydrocarbons in soil can lead to the degradation of soil structure and fertility, impacting plant growth and ecosystem health. Moreover, these contaminants can leach into groundwater, posing a risk to human health and the environment. In California, where petroleum production and transportation are prevalent, the potential for soil and groundwater contamination is high, necessitating stringent regulations and remediation efforts.
One of the primary concerns with petroleum-contaminated soil is the persistence of these compounds in the environment. Petroleum hydrocarbons can remain in soil for decades, if not centuries, making long-term environmental management a critical challenge. The degradation of these compounds is influenced by various factors, including soil type, climate, and the presence of microorganisms capable of breaking down hydrocarbons. In California, the diverse range of soil types and climatic conditions can affect the rate and extent of petroleum degradation, complicating remediation strategies.
The impact of petroleum contamination on groundwater is particularly alarming, as it can lead to the contamination of drinking water sources. Groundwater serves as a vital resource for many communities in California, and the presence of petroleum hydrocarbons can render it unsafe for consumption. The transport of these contaminants through groundwater systems is influenced by factors such as soil permeability, water flow rates, and the presence of natural barriers. Understanding these factors is crucial for predicting the spread of contamination and developing effective remediation strategies.

California law imposes stringent requirements for the cleanup of petroleum contaminated sites, reflecting the state's commitment to environmental protection and public health. These mandates are outlined in various regulations and guidelines, which detail the specific procedures and remediation techniques that must be employed to address contamination effectively.
One key aspect of these cleanup requirements is the need for a thorough site assessment to determine the extent and nature of the contamination. This involves collecting and analyzing soil and groundwater samples to identify the types and concentrations of petroleum hydrocarbons present. Based on this assessment, a remediation plan can be developed that outlines the most appropriate cleanup strategies for the site.
Common remediation techniques mandated by California law include soil excavation and disposal, groundwater extraction and treatment, and in situ treatment methods such as bioremediation and chemical oxidation. These methods are selected based on factors such as the type and extent of contamination, the site's hydrogeology, and the potential risks to human health and the environment.
In addition to specifying the remediation techniques, California law also requires that cleanup efforts be conducted in a manner that minimizes disruption to the surrounding environment and community. This may involve measures such as dust control, noise reduction, and traffic management during the cleanup process.
Furthermore, California law mandates that cleanup efforts be documented and reported to the relevant regulatory agencies, such as the California Department of Toxic Substances Control (DTSC). This ensures that the cleanup is conducted in compliance with all applicable laws and regulations, and that the site is restored to a safe and environmentally acceptable condition.

Under California law, property owners and operators have a legal obligation to properly manage and remediate petroleum contamination on their properties. Failure to do so can result in significant legal liabilities and penalties. The state's environmental regulations, particularly those enforced by the California Department of Toxic Substances Control (DTSC), hold property owners accountable for the safe handling and disposal of hazardous waste, including petroleum-contaminated soil.
Legal implications arise from various sources, including state statutes, regulations, and common law. For instance, the California Hazardous Waste Control Law (CHWCL) requires the proper management of hazardous waste to prevent harm to human health and the environment. Petroleum-contaminated soil is considered a hazardous waste under this law, and property owners are responsible for its safe handling and disposal. Additionally, the California Civil Code imposes liability on property owners for damages caused by the release of hazardous substances on their properties.
Penalties for non-compliance can be severe, including fines, cleanup costs, and even criminal charges in some cases. The DTSC has the authority to issue fines of up to $25,000 per day for violations of hazardous waste regulations. Furthermore, property owners may be held liable for the costs of cleaning up contamination, which can be substantial. In some cases, the state may also pursue criminal charges against property owners who knowingly violate environmental regulations.
